Notice:When adding coolant, it is important that
you use only DEX-COOLž(silicate-free) coolant.
If coolant other than DEX-COOLžis added to
the system, premature engine, heater core or
radiator corrosion may result. In addition, the engine
coolant will require change sooner Ð at 30,000 miles
(50 000 km) or 24 months, whichever occurs ®rst.
Damage caused by the use of coolant other
than DEX-COOL
žis not covered by your new vehicle
warranty.
How to Add Coolant to the Coolant
Recovery Tank
If you haven't found a problem yet, but the coolant level
isn't at the COLD mark, add a 50/50 mixture ofclean,
drinkable waterand DEX-COOLžengine coolant at
the coolant recovery tank. SeeEngine Coolant on
page 5-26for more information.
{CAUTION:
Adding only plain water to your cooling
system can be dangerous. Plain water, or
some other liquid such as alcohol, can boil
before the proper coolant mixture will. Your
vehicle's coolant warning system is set for the
proper coolant mixture. With plain water or the
wrong mixture, your engine could get too hot
but you would not get the overheat warning.
Your engine could catch ®re and you or others
could be burned. Use a 50/50 mixture of clean,
drinkable water and DEX-COOL
žcoolant.

If the overheat warning continues, there's one more
thing you can try. You can add the proper coolant
mixture directly to the radiator, but be sure the cooling
system is cool before you do it.
{CAUTION:
Steam and scalding liquids from a hot cooling
system can blow out and burn you badly. They
are under pressure, and if you turn the radiator
pressure cap Ð even a little Ð they can come
out at high speed. Never turn the cap when the
cooling system, including the radiator pressure
cap, is hot. Wait for the cooling system and
radiator pressure cap to cool if you ever have
to turn the pressure cap.

Each new wheel should have the same load-carrying
capacity, diameter, width, offset and be mounted
the same way as the one it replaces.
If you need to replace any of your wheels, wheel bolts
or wheel nuts, replace them only with new GM
original equipment parts. This way, you will be sure to
have the right wheel, wheel bolts and wheel nuts
for your vehicle.
{CAUTION:
Using the wrong replacement wheels, wheel
bolts or wheel nuts on your vehicle can be
dangerous. It could affect the braking and
handling of your vehicle, make your tires
loseair and make you lose control. You could
have a collision in which you or others could
be injured. Always use the correct wheel,
wheel bolts and wheel nuts for replacement.
Notice:The wrong wheel can also cause problems
with bearing life, brake cooling, speedometer or
odometer calibration, headlamp aim, bumper height,
vehicle ground clearance and tire or tire chain
clearance to the body and chassis.

Used Replacement Wheels
{CAUTION:
Putting a used wheel on your vehicle is
dangerous. You can't know how it's been used
or how far it's been driven. It could fail
suddenly and cause a crash. If you have to
replace a wheel, use a new GM original
equipment wheel.
